Rural Innovation Fund Grantee Areas, 2025
- Description:
-
Data for this service is derived from one of two sources: Rural Innovation Fund grantee applications describing proposed allocation areas using U.S. Census block geography, or block-level data identified and selected through the use of mapping tool available to applicants through HUDUSER.gov. Each Grantee was allowed up to three target area locations according to the RIF NOFA. Some Grantee locations serve the same target areas so the map layer does include some overlapping boundaries. To learn more about the Rural Innovation Fund (RIF) Program visit: https://www.hud.gov/hudprograms/rural-innovation Data Dictionary: DD_Rural Innovation Fund (RIF) Grantees
Provides location and program information for Rural Innovation Fund (RIF) grant allocation areas.
